Herbed Carrots
Recipe courtesy of Paula Deen
2 tablespoons butter
1 tablespoon olive oil
1 tablespoon chopped fresh thyme
2 teaspoons minced garlic
2 large carrots, sliced to 1/4-inch thickness
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on ground black pepper

Serves 4
1 red onion, thinly sliced
3 cloves garlic, chopped
4 ripe tomatoes, chopped
1 cup fresh basil leaves, roughly chopped
1 lb spaghetti
salt and pepper
